Blaydon has 8,776 Energy Performance Certificates on record, covering 8,648 properties. The average EPC rating is C with an efficiency score of 69 out of 100. Annual energy costs average £1,062, comprising £814 for heating, £148 for hot water and £99 for lighting. Average CO₂ emissions are 3.4 tonnes per year.
